The museum (Zentrum Paul Klee)shows works by Paul Klee (1879–1940), with permanent and temporary exhibitions. The Centre’s art repository contains over 4,000 works.
The museum has the world’s largest and most important collection of paintings, watercolours, and drawings. His works can be assigned to various movements: expressionism, constructivism, cubism, primitivism, and surrealism.
The complex also includes a sculpture park and gardens.
